Day 4 » Mungo National Park Experience the World Heritage Listed Mungo National Park with a fully guided tour. The abundance of the lake 15,000 years ago made Mungo an ideal location for Aboriginal settlement so it is the site of one of the earth’s longest continuous human habitations. See the famous Mungo Lunette and the spectacular Great Wall of China. Mungo’s red sandy country is home to a diverse array of animals, birds and plant life. Enjoy a home cooked outback buffet style picnic lunch with surrounding views of the lake. (BLD)

Day 5 » Wentworth – Peterborough Your South Australian experience begins today after crossing the river into Victoria and continuing into South Australia outside Renmark. Stop in Burra for lunch, an old copper mining town, before arriving in Peterborough for a guided tour of the roundhouse. This was an important workshop particularly for the Ghan railway. Peterborough’s Steamtown was once a vast rail operation where over 100 steam locomotives passed through each day before heading to all corners of Australia. (BLD)

Day 8 » Wilpena Pound – Marree See The Spirit of Endurance, a magnificent Red Gum photographed by Harold Cazneaux in 1937. Travel through the mining town of Leigh Creek, built for the workers of the state’s coal mines and stop at the ghost town of Farina with its fascinating ruins and rusting equipment and buildings, including an underground bakery. Day 9 » Marree Explore Maree, once known as Hergott Springs. A major railhead for the cattle industry, it played an important part in the development of the Australian Livestock Industry. Marree was on the original route of the passenger train known as the Ghan. Hear about the ‘Marree Man’ discovered in 1998 by a local pilot, a 4.2km tall Aboriginal man with a throwing stick. Visit a local property for a tour. Day 11 » Roxby Downs – Port Augusta Most of us who visit the opal fields have a desire to find a piece of opal and today you will get to try your luck when noodling in Andamooka. Enjoy a guided tour of Andamooka, famous for the quality of its gemstones. The Andamooka Opal, one of the largest and most famous opal stones was discovered here. Later, blast off to the Woomera Heritage and Museum and discover the pivotal role Woomera plays in the past, present and future history of Australia. There is an eerie feel about this place. Try emu spotting on the drive from Woomera into Port Augusta our overnight stop. (BLD)

Day 13 » Broken Hill – Nyngan This morning we begin our journey eastward along the Barrier Highway with a stop in Wilcannia for morning tea. Wilcannia was the third largest inland port in the country during the great river boat era of the mid-19th century. From here we continue to the copper mining town of Cobar, before making our way to Nyngan, situated by the Bogan River on the eastern edge of the Great Outback. Wool, wheat and cattle are the primary local produce in what is a very productive pastoral and agricultural shire. (BLD)
